Editorial Insight: Planning a move from Toronto, Canada to Santiago, Chile? Based on our verified data model, you are looking at a fantastic geo-arbitrage opportunity. Overall, the cost of living in Santiago, Chile is 63.3% cheaper. Housing is typically the biggest financial win—renting a 1-bedroom apartment in Santiago, Chile's center costs around 603 USD, which is a staggering 63.3% less than in Toronto, Canada.
